#dfbfcf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#dfbfcf is composed of 87.5% red, 74.9% green and 81.2%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 14.3% magenta, 7.2% yellow and 12.5% black. It has a hue angle of 330 degrees, a saturation of 33.3% and a lightness of 81.2%. #dfbfcf color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ffff with #bf7f9f. Closest websafe color is: #cccccc.

Shades and Tints of #dfbfcf

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#010101 is the darkest color, while #f9f3f6 is the lightest one.
